Output 63046a375213c3bdaa57cda02525381bb3ce9d107d2ae3e0d2314fa1a75cf0f4:0

value
515182
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 065f5ab4fb77c93c66417acf4bfad2559e2b17e0 OP_EQUALVERIFY OP_CHECKSIG
address
1ahHVATK8yZWcj1WYqnx1UXswbeLnimgx
transaction
63046a375213c3bdaa57cda02525381bb3ce9d107d2ae3e0d2314fa1a75cf0f4
spent
true